WebJan 26, 2024 · The flag of Libya (Arabic: علم ليبيا) consists of three horizontal red, black, and green bands with a white crescent and stars in the middle of the black band. Red symbolizes the blood sacrificed for Libyan freedom. Black is to remember the dark days when the Libyans lived under the occupation of the Italians. WebThe flag of the Libyan Arab Jamahiriya was adopted on 11 November 1977 and consisted of a green field.
